WebThe homogeneous electrochemical oxidations of four phenothiazine derivatives, three isomers of benzophenothiazine and triphenodithiazine, were studied in acetonitrile solution together with phenothiazine itself. Their first and second redox potentials were determined by means of cyclic voltammetry.
